Product Overview

  • Category: Integrated Circuit (IC)
  • Use: Digital-to-Analog Converter (DAC)
  • Characteristics: High-resolution, low-power consumption
  • Package: 14-pin TSSOP (Thin Shrink Small Outline Package)
  • Essence: Converts digital signals into analog voltages
  • Packaging/Quantity: Tape and reel, 2500 units per reel

Specifications

  • Resolution: 16 bits
  • Supply Voltage: 2.7V to 5.5V
  •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to +85°C
  • Output Voltage Range: 0V to VREF
  • Reference Voltage Range: 1.25V to VDD
  • Power Consumption: 0.5mW (typical)

Functional Features

  • High-resolution DAC with 16-bit output
  • Low power consumption for energy-efficient applications
  • Wide operating voltage range allows for flexibility in power supply selection
  • Output voltage range can be adjusted according to the reference voltage
  • I2C interface for easy integration with microcontrollers

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ages: - High resolution provides accurate analog output - Low power consumption extends battery life in portable devices - Flexible operating voltage range allows for compatibility with various systems - I2C interface simplifies communication with microcontrollers

Disadvantages: - Limited output voltage range may not be suitable for certain applications requiring higher voltages - 14-pin package may limit the number of available I/O pins in some designs

Working Principles

The MAX5815AUD+T is a digital-to-analog converter that converts digital signals into analog voltages. It utilizes a 16-bit resolution to provide precise and accurate output. The device operates by receiving digital input through the I2C interface, which controls the output voltage level. The reference voltage can be adjusted within a specified range to determine the maximum output voltage. The DAC's low power consumption makes it suitable for battery-powered applications.
